Market Context

The broader fintech and buy-now-pay-later (BNPL) sector has seen mixed trading activity in recent weeks, as investors weigh potential regulatory updates for consumer credit products against signs of resilient consumer demand for flexible payment options. Trading volume for SEZL has been in line with its multi-month average during its recent upward move, suggesting no extreme speculative or capitulation flows are driving the current price action. Analysts note that SEZL’s performance has been moderately correlated with its BNPL peer group in recent sessions, with broad sector moves often spilling over into individual stock price action. There have been no material company-specific announcements released by Sezzle Inc. in recent days, further supporting the view that technical flows and sector sentiment are the primary drivers of current trading patterns. Broader macro trends, including shifts in consumer credit default rates and interest rate expectations, have also contributed to fluctuating sentiment across the fintech space as a whole.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, SEZL is currently trading between well-defined near-term support and resistance levels. The identified support level at $66.68 has held during multiple pullbacks in recent weeks, with buyers consistently stepping in to defend that price point. The near-term resistance level at $73.7 has acted as a consistent ceiling over the same period, with selling pressure increasing each time the stock approaches that threshold.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the neutral range, between the mid-40s and low 50s, indicating no clear overbought or oversold conditions that would signal an imminent reversal in either direction. SEZL is also trading roughly in line with its short-term moving averages, while its longer-term moving averages sit slightly below current price levels, which could potentially act as secondary support layers if the near-term $66.68 support level is breached. There are no obvious divergence patterns between price and key momentum indicators at present, suggesting the current sideways range-bound trading pattern may persist in the absence of a new catalyst.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key technical scenarios that traders may watch for SEZL in the upcoming weeks. A sustained break above the $73.7 resistance level on above-average volume could potentially signal a shift in short-term momentum to the upside, as it would indicate that sellers at that price point have been overwhelmed by buyer demand. Conversely, a sustained break below the $66.68 support level could lead to increased near-term selling pressure, as traders who entered positions around recent support levels may look to exit their holdings. It is important to note that technical levels are not definitive predictors of price action, and unexpected sector or macroeconomic news could override these patterns at any time. Potential catalysts that could impact SEZL’s price in the near term include updates to BNPL regulatory frameworks, new consumer spending data releases, and broad shifts in risk sentiment toward growth-oriented fintech stocks.
